SD 68 working its way through budget

School District 68 is still in the budget process.

Superintendent John Blain says to balance the budget, nine hundred and 70 thousand dollars in savings must be identified.

Under the microscope is the transporation of students to and from school

He says proposed changes in transportation, especially with regards to the courtesy riders are on the table and that means there may be some routes cancelled or combined…

He says the Ministry of Education does not provide funding for transportation which leaves each district to fund it from its operating budget.

Making the recommended changes would save the District four hundred thousand dollars.

Other cuts are to custodial, carpentry and grounds staff.

Also on the table is an effort to improve the growing class sizes at the secondary school level in the district by adding 6 more teachers to the payroll.

The average of 26 point 3 students per class in in the School District is the highest in the province.
